Device animation in the treatment of atherosclerosis.

This medical animation shows an angioplasty procedure with the use of balloon and stent. This minimally-invasive medical device procedure is used to widen the narrowed artery due to atherosclerotic plaque build-up within the artery.

What is Atherosclerosis

Atherosclerosis (ASVD) is the condition in which an artery wall thickens as the result of a build-up of fatty materials such as cholesterol.

It is a syndrome affecting arterial blood vessels, a chronic inflammatory response in the walls of arteries, in large part due to the accumulation of macrophage white blood cells and promoted by low-density lipoproteins (plasma proteins that carry cholesterol and triglycerides) without adequate removal of fats and cholesterol from the macrophages by functional high density lipoproteins.
